Job Description:

Primary Responsibilities

  • Physician Assistant for an adult inpatient medical service.
  • Works in collaboration with the physicians to assess the physical needs of the patient and implement a plan of care.
  • Evaluates, interprets, and records results of tests (Laboratory, Radiology, etc.), and reports results to physicians.
  • Responds to telephone calls from patients, pharmacies, etc., to meet the patients' needs. Communicates examination results to patients by telephone and/or letter.
  • Coordinates and supervises the overall patient flow to ensure a smooth patient turnover. Provides patient and staff education.
  • Assists in developing education materials for patients.
  • Manages patient care activities in the absence of the primary physician. 8.Develops and participates in quality assurance activities.
  • Maintains accurate encounter forms for billing purposes. Provides diagnosis and treatment plan for insurance companies as requested.

Required Qualifications

  • Minimum of a Bachelor’s degree. Must also be a graduate of a Physician Assistant Program approved by the American Medical Association.
  • Must be licensed as a Physician Assistant in Massachusetts.
  • A certificate issued by the National Commission on Certification of Physician Assistants (NCCPA), may be required for certain departments.
  • If prescribing medications is included in clinical duties and privileges, Massachusetts Controlled Substances Registration and federal DEA Controlled Substance Registration are required.
  • 1-2 years prior experience in a similar health care or inpatient hospital setting preferred.
  • Expert clinical judgment to function in an independent role.
  • Excellent interpersonal and communication skills in order to collaborate with patients, families, physicians, staff, and community health workers.
  • Ability to be self-directive and demonstrate initiative in addressing responsibilities of the position.
  • Ability to comprehend and communicate complex verbal and written information in English to medical center staff, patients, families and external customers.
  • Ability to utilize appropriate problem solving and conflict resolution skills.
  • Must be able to maintain strict protocols of all confidential or sensitive information
